Output 80dd70f532711e641b931c37ea593aec4c7e2261a5ad94fb28d479804a1fea0c:0

value
63576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9d204a7ac9aae4e14bcc0ca94ecd3d6fef2988e OP_EQUAL
address
3MYk9VPAooHLc3QSEopnhFBs9VePTiw74k
transaction
80dd70f532711e641b931c37ea593aec4c7e2261a5ad94fb28d479804a1fea0c
spent
true